The blog is written by Glynis Quinlan – a journalist, PR practitioner and teacher who has made her living primarily out of writing ‘words’ for close to three decades. Glynis hails from the small country town of Kempsey on the mid North Coast of NSW (Australia) and currently lives in Canberra, the nation’s capital. When she was little, Glynis used to talk a lot. Her parents recount that, when she ran out of words to say, she would resort to singing. I think they got tired of it! But as she grew, Glynis learnt how to listen, and then to enquire. In this way, the budding journalist was born (with the help of a uni degree and some rural newspaper training). From there it was on to a career as a press secretary, a public relations practitioner, back to journalism and then on to teaching in most of these fields. And, amongst it all, resided the creative writing hobby. All in all, this is a lot of words!
